주사

Korean

Etymology

Sino-Korean word from 注射, from (pour) + (shoot).

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[ˈt͡ɕuːsʰa̠]
  • Phonetic hangeul: [ː]
Revised Romanization? jusa
Revised Romanization (translit.)? jusa
McCune–Reischauer? chusa
Yale Romanization? cwūsa

Noun

주사 (jusa) (hanja 注射)

  1. (medicine) injection; shot
